Output 58cb207615b518e281fb4f06193f9b90c029af3045ee7124d51cd7bbd14c7b44:0

value
625898
script pubkey
OP_0 OP_PUSHBYTES_20 ec9401f770106c0bed3717f001c5a43d5f200812
address
bc1qaj2qramszpkqhmfhzlcqr3dy840jqzqjp5xjyd
transaction
58cb207615b518e281fb4f06193f9b90c029af3045ee7124d51cd7bbd14c7b44
spent
true